日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区

您的位置:首頁技術文章
文章詳情頁

JavaScript如何通過userAgent判斷幾個常用瀏覽器詳解

瀏覽:92日期:2023-06-01 18:44:00
前言

通常在做h5頁面的時候需要在微信、QQ、微博等生態內做一些引流的工作,但引流時受限于這些平臺。比如上次的文章《h5喚醒app實現以及注意點》就是妥協的一個辦法,那么常用的這幾個瀏覽器的User Agent什么樣呢?如何判斷呢?今天就具體來看看這個問題。

User Agent定義

User Agent中文名為用戶代理,簡稱 UA,它是一個特殊字符串頭,使得服務器能夠識別客戶使用的操作系統及版本、CPU 類型、瀏覽器及版本、瀏覽器渲染引擎、瀏覽器語言、瀏覽器插件等。---來自百度百科

從這句話可以知道我們通過UA能獲取到用戶使用的操作系統以及版本、cpu類型、瀏覽器以及版本等信息,是不是呢?

常見的幾個瀏覽器UA

這里僅僅獲取了微信、微博、QQ幾個瀏覽器,其余的目前未獲取,如果大家有補充的請私信或則定下評論哦。

安卓

安卓端的目前采用的是華為Honor V9 Play,當前Android系統版本為7.0,EMUI版本為5.1。

QQ瀏覽器

UA:mozilla/5.0 (linux; u; android 7.0; zh-cn; jmm-al10 build/honorjmm-al10) applewebkit/537.36 (khtml, like gecko) version/4.0 chrome/66.0.3359.126 mqqbrowser/9.6 mobile safari/537.36 Version:9.6.0.5170

QQ

UA:mozilla/5.0 (linux; android 7.0; jmm-al10 build/honorjmm-al10; wv) applewebkit/537.36 (khtml, like gecko) version/4.0 chrome/62.0.3202.84 mobile safari/537.36 v1_and_sq_8.1.0_1232_yyb_d qq/8.1.0.4150 nettype/wifi webp/0.4.1 pixel/720 statusbarheight/49 simpleuiswitch/0 Version:8.1.0.4150

微信

UA:mozilla/5.0 (linux; android 7.0; jmm-al10 build/honorjmm-al10; wv) applewebkit/537.36 (khtml, like gecko) version/4.0 chrome/66.0.3359.126 mqqbrowser/6.2 tbs/044807 mobile safari/537.36 mmwebid/4093 micromessenger/7.0.6.1460(0x27000634) process/tools nettype/wifi language/zh_cn Version:7.0.6

微博

UA:mozilla/5.0 (linux; android 7.0; jmm-al10 build/honorjmm-al10; wv) applewebkit/537.36 (khtml, like gecko) version/4.0 chrome/62.0.3202.84 mobile safari/537.36 weibo (huawei-jmm-al10__weibo__9.8.0__android__android7.0) Version:9.8.0

蘋果

蘋果端的目前采用的是iPhone 6s Plus,當前iOS版本為12.4。

QQ瀏覽器

UA:mozilla/5.0 (iphone; cpu iphone os 12_4 like mac os x) applewebkit/605.1.15 (khtml, like gecko) version/12.0 mqqbrowser/9.6.0 mobile/15e148 safari/604.1 qbwebviewua/2 qbwebviewtype/1 wktype/1 Version:9.6.0.4193

QQ

UA:mozilla/5.0 (iphone; cpu iphone os 12_4 like mac os x) applewebkit/605.1.15 (khtml, like gecko) mobile/15e148 qq/8.1.0.437 v1_iph_sq_8.1.0_1_app_a pixel/1080 core/wkwebview device/apple(iphone 6splus) nettype/wifi qbwebviewtype/1 wktype/1 Version:8.1.0.437

微信

UA:mozilla/5.0 (iphone; cpu iphone os 12_4 like mac os x) applewebkit/605.1.15 (khtml, like gecko) mobile/15e148 micromessenger/7.0.5(0x17000523) nettype/wifi language/zh_cn Version:7.0.5

微博

UA:mozilla/5.0 (iphone; cpu iphone os 12_4 like mac os x) applewebkit/605.1.15 (khtml, like gecko) mobile/15e148 weibo (iphone8,2__weibo__9.7.1__iphone__os12.4) Version:9.7.1

以上UA的所有值都通過toLowerCase處理,所以都是小寫的。

分別判斷幾個常用瀏覽器

在判斷之前需要對UA做一個操作就是將所有的字母都變成小寫的,通過toLowerCase實現,然后分別來判斷。

通過上面的幾個UA其實已經很好判斷了,在上次的文章里面已經有個這個寫法了,如下:

/micromessenger/i.test(u) // 判斷微信u.indexOf('weibo') > -1 // 判斷微博u.indexOf(' qq') > -1 // 判斷QQu.indexOf('mqqbrowser') > -1 // 判斷QQ瀏覽器

注意QQ的判斷是需要在qq前面加空格的

獲取其它信息

通過上面的UA其實不難看出還可以通過UA判斷出當前是系統是Android還是iOS,可以通過以下代碼來區分:

/android/i.test(UA) // 判斷Android/(iPhone|iPad|iPod|iOS)/i.test(UA) // 判斷iOS

通過上面的數據還可以看出手機的具體類型,這里就不過多介紹了。另外很多移動端瀏覽器是可以改變UA的,比如夸克和UC。如果大家深入研究還能獲取到更多的信息的。

總結

到此這篇關于JavaScript如何通過userAgent判斷幾個常用瀏覽器的文章就介紹到這了,更多相關JS userAgent判斷瀏覽器內容請搜索好吧啦網以前的文章或繼續瀏覽下面的相關文章希望大家以后多多支持好吧啦網!

標簽: JavaScript
相關文章:
日本不卡不码高清免费观看,久久国产精品久久w女人spa,黄色aa久久,三上悠亚国产精品一区二区三区
日韩视频不卡| 久久av免费看| 伊人久久国产| 91青青国产在线观看精品| 国产精品一区二区中文字幕| 日韩av字幕| 国产日韩欧美一区在线| 欧美一级全黄| 日韩福利在线观看| 国产欧美综合一区二区三区| 美日韩精品视频| 免费观看在线综合| 手机精品视频在线观看| 亚洲乱码久久| 国产精品九九| 都市激情国产精品| 亚洲日本网址| 久久国产精品成人免费观看的软件| 日韩欧美网址| av不卡免费看| 少妇精品久久久一区二区| 日韩va欧美va亚洲va久久| 国产亚洲精品美女久久| 免费看一区二区三区| 91亚洲国产成人久久精品| 久久久久久久欧美精品| 亚洲精品观看| 欧美日韩亚洲一区二区三区在线| 奇米色欧美一区二区三区| 牛牛精品成人免费视频| 国产高潮在线| 另类亚洲自拍| 国产精品白丝一区二区三区| av一区在线| 视频一区日韩精品| 成人精品动漫一区二区三区| 久久不射中文字幕| 国产日韩三级| 久久久人人人| 亚洲精品进入| 久久超碰99| 蜜臀国产一区| 视频一区视频二区在线观看| 国产精品日本一区二区不卡视频 | 日韩中文欧美在线| 国产乱码精品一区二区亚洲| 精品国模一区二区三区| 亚洲2区在线| 亚洲黄色中文字幕| 亚洲性视频在线| 久久女人天堂| 在线亚洲欧美| 久久亚洲黄色| 亚洲小说欧美另类婷婷| 婷婷视频一区二区三区| 国产自产自拍视频在线观看| 免播放器亚洲一区| 国产999精品在线观看| 亚洲欧美久久久| 国产成人精品免费视| 免费精品视频在线| 日韩电影免费网站| 日韩国产在线观看| 亚洲韩日在线| 欧美精品不卡| 老牛国产精品一区的观看方式| 精品视频高潮| 亚洲综合中文| 亚洲深夜视频| 日本在线视频一区二区| 久久精品国产68国产精品亚洲| 日韩av在线免费观看不卡| 色婷婷狠狠五月综合天色拍| 日本亚洲不卡| 美女网站一区| 精品国产一区二区三区av片| 男女性色大片免费观看一区二区| 福利一区和二区| 亚洲精品女人| 国产综合精品| 精品久久福利| 日韩av一二三| 国产毛片久久| 99久久精品网站| 国产精品66| 亚洲日韩视频| aa亚洲婷婷| 久久亚洲成人| 欧美国产偷国产精品三区| 日韩国产欧美视频| 蜜芽一区二区三区| 欧美日韩国产在线观看网站| 国内自拍视频一区二区三区| 青草国产精品| 日韩精品一二三| 久久蜜桃av| 高潮一区二区| 精品久久精品| 国产精品777777在线播放| 一区二区三区四区日韩| 国产精品99免费看| 日韩欧美精品综合| 国产中文在线播放| 成人污污视频| 粉嫩av一区二区三区四区五区| 欧美日一区二区三区在线观看国产免| 性欧美长视频| 久久先锋影音| 亚洲经典在线| 国产精品女主播一区二区三区| 欧美亚洲国产激情| 久久九九99| 蜜桃精品在线| 精品丝袜在线| 精品国产91| 久久久久黄色| 久久久国产精品网站| 麻豆成人综合网| 欧美激情麻豆| 国产成人免费视频网站视频社区| 精品视频高潮| 国产成人精品一区二区免费看京| 精品久久电影| av中文字幕在线观看第一页| 麻豆成人91精品二区三区| 国产精品黄网站| 麻豆精品久久久| 国产成人久久| 亚洲爱爱视频| 久久久精品五月天| 一区二区三区四区在线看| 国产99久久| 午夜久久黄色| 亚洲一区免费| 最新亚洲国产| 久久激情五月婷婷| 美腿丝袜亚洲三区| 97在线精品| 999国产精品视频| 日韩视频精品在线观看| 在线亚洲免费| 亚洲开心激情| 久久gogo国模啪啪裸体| 国产精品精品| 欧美一级鲁丝片| 久久久久网站| 不卡中文字幕| 中文精品电影| 国产精品久久亚洲不卡| 福利一区二区三区视频在线观看| 日韩在线观看| 亚洲一区二区动漫| 国产欧美88| 国产一区二区三区四区| 久久精品影视| 男人的天堂久久精品| 国产亚洲一卡2卡3卡4卡新区| 国产999精品在线观看| 欧美日韩黑人| 亚洲一区二区三区无吗| 美女在线视频一区| 欧美成人基地| 视频一区二区欧美| 欧美天堂一区二区| 日韩一区亚洲二区| 蜜桃av一区二区在线观看| 国产欧美亚洲一区| 成人自拍av| 日韩在线观看中文字幕| 国产精品久久久久久久免费观看| 午夜影院欧美| 国产日韩免费| 欧美日韩在线网站| 欧美日韩午夜电影网| 福利一区和二区| 天堂成人免费av电影一区| 国产乱码精品| 久久香蕉国产| 国产乱码精品一区二区亚洲| 久久精品国产亚洲夜色av网站| 日韩精品一区二区三区中文字幕| 国产欧洲在线| 亚洲精品自拍| 欧美精品资源| 久久精品99国产精品日本| 久久久久午夜电影| 青青草国产成人99久久| 免费污视频在线一区| 日本午夜精品一区二区三区电影| 国产高清不卡| 国产一卡不卡| 亚洲激情黄色| 中文字幕人成乱码在线观看| 婷婷精品久久久久久久久久不卡| 久久青草久久| 国产精品亲子伦av一区二区三区| 亚洲激情精品| 久久久久免费| 91国内精品| 久久成人亚洲|